And recall what time thy Lord called unto Musa, saying: go thou unto the wrong-doing people. 10 the people of Pharaoh: do they have no fear?" 11 He replied, "Lord, I am afraid that they will call me a liar. 12 My heart is constrained, my tongue falters, so delegate Aaron; 13 "And (further), they have a charge of crime against me; and I fear they may slay me." 14 [Allah] said, "No. Go both of you with Our signs; indeed, We are with you, listening. 15 So go ye twain unto Fir'awn and say: verily we are the apostles of the Lord of the Worlds, 16 Send the Israelites with us". 17 He said, 'Did we not raise thee amongst us as a child? Didst thou not tarry among us years of thy life? 18 And [then] you did your deed which you did, and you were of the ungrateful." 19 Moses said: "I did it then, when I was in error. 20 So I ran away from you out of fear. But my Lord has given me wisdom, and made me an apostle. 21 And this is the past favour wherewith thou reproachest me: that thou hast enslaved the Children of Israel. 22 Pharaoh said: And what is the Lord of the Worlds? 23 [Moses] said, "The Lord of the heavens and earth and that between them, if you should be convinced." 24 (Pharaoh) said to those around: "Did ye not listen (to what he says)?" 25 Said Moosa, “Your Lord and the Lord of your forefathers preceding you.” 26 (Pharaoh) said: "Truly your messenger who has been sent to you is a veritable madman!" 27 [Moses] said, "Lord of the east and the west and that between them, if you were to reason." 28 Said he, 'If thou takest a god other than me, I shall surely make thee one of the imprisoned.' 29 Moses asked, "What if I were to bring you clear proof (of the existence of God)?" 30 Pharaoh said: "Then bring it if you are truthful at all." 31 So [Musa (Moses)] threw his stick, and behold, it was a serpent, manifest. 32 Then he uncovered his hand and it was sheer white to the onlookers. 33
